The Senior Human Resources Manager will be responsible for all aspects of human resources activities. This role will be a key member of the leadership team and will be expected to play a key role in contributing to the further integration and growth of the organization. The Senior Human Resources Manager will be expected to lead the alignment of organizational energy with the requirements for competitive success.

KEY PRIORITIES

  • Leads the development of the Human Resources Strategic and Organizational Plan with an emphasis on long-term competitiveness.
  • Drives innovation through a performance and results based culture, elevating competencies, learning and development to build long-term retention and organizational success.
  • Develops and implements human resource policies, programs, objectives and procedures.
  • Administers employment policies and administers the activities of recruiting, transfer, promotion and separation of employees, including effective and accurate maintenance of personnel records and reports in compliance with local legislation.
  • Implements and administers the Pay Equity plan in accordance with legislative requirements.
  • Promotes a respectful, inclusive workplace by ensuring compliance with employment laws, organizational policies, and standards related to equal opportunity and harassment prevention.
  • Develops and administers employee orientation program to provide new employees with wage, benefit, job and organization introduction.
  • Lead the implementation of a performance management system encompassing the development of job descriptions, goals, measurements, and performance-based compensation and reviews.
  • Manages and assists in the development and maintenance of training and development programs for all employees.
  • Administers the salary administration program consistent with organizational policies covering salaries, performance management and related aspects.
  • Manages the Health and Safety programs, including policies/procedures, including but not limited to safety standards, protective devices and apparel, safety education, accident investigation and related records.
  • Oversees and manages benefit programs assigned for local administration. Manages the benefit plans in accordance with guidelines.
  • Represents the organization in the community and promotes the organization's interests in community activities.
  • Direct and maintain activities and programs to promote and maintain a high level of employee morale.
  • Other duties as assigned.

Requirements

TALENTS & EXPERTISE

  • Minimum 8 years of HR experience in increasingly senior positions with successful hands-on human resources experience, preferably in a manufacturing environment.
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Business, Commerce, Human Resources, or related field required.
  • CHRP/CHRL designation would be considered an asset.
  • Proven abilities to develop and implement all aspects of human resources.
  • Demonstrated ability to implement policies and programs to have a significant, measurable and positive impact on the business success of an organization.
  • Solid understanding of a manufacturing environment.
  • Proven track record as an effective leader of high-performance organizations.
  • Experience in coaching, mentoring, and training to impart knowledge and develop skill sets internally.
  • Experience in attracting, retaining and developing outside talent.
  • Ability to lead change and utilize creative thinking to formulate a vision and action plan to meet the organization's human resources needs.
  • General working knowledge of enterprise systems and familiar with modern manufacturing and supply chain systems capabilities.
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ills, and decision-making skills.
